Why are the Sheliak and Tholians engaging in border skirmishes near the Federation?

Mission Description

A routine investigation into minor incursions along the Federation border quickly proves to be far more complex than expected.

With Starfleet resources prioritising the recovery efforts after the Vaadwaur invasion, rebuilding after the Battle of Frontier Day, and a myriad of other situations, an ad-hoc and underpowered patrol of ships is soon drawn into a web of rising tensions, shifting alliances, and dangerous discoveries.
